"Great and so easy to use"
The pro mic is for ages 8+ but my 6 year old was fine with it so definatly ok for younger children who like to sing .
My children actually LOVE singing so when this arrived, they were so excited, the pro mic takes 4aa batteries which are NOT included.
I was actually dreading it thinking it would be so complicated to change the songs on it, the 2 songs already installed the children didn't know so I set to work and it was the easiest thing ever, you are supplied with the usb cable to plug into the pc and the song only took a few minutes to put on and we were off.
you can store upto 3 songs on your effects amp and then it totally perfects your voice infact I even sounded good, you have 6 different voice effects you can choose from also depending on what you want to sing, I tended to use the Auto one hoping it would help me sound ok.
The children really enjoyed this and have used it lot's and they said it is really good fun.

"Great fun!"
First, before we got to play, I had to get batteries for this, as it comes without them. So we got it switched on, and it was such good fun! It actually makes your voice come out sounding like a good singer! Even my 2 year old sang 'Bob the builder' into it, and he sounded good!
The 2 songs supplied with it I hadn't heard before, but more can be loaded onto it, so not a problem.
My 10 year old wants to use it next week when she invites her friends over for a sleepover at our house, so that should keep the girls amused.
I like the melody and chorus buttons, they make it sound like you are not singing alone!
You don't have to sing to the loaded songs, you can turn them off and sing your own songs (as my 2 year old did) and this is great fun!
